Q: Is 8,608,671 a Prime Number?
A: No, 8,608,671 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 8608671 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 73 219 657 13,103 39,309 117,927 956,519 2,869,557 and 8,608,671, with no remainder.
Since 8,608,671 cannot be divided by just 1 and 8,608,671, it is not a prime number.
